Kelp - Kelp (or seaweed) is found in ocean "forests" where the water is clear and shallow. Kelp is rich in potassium, iron, iodine, B6, riboflavin, and fiber.
Kelp can be bought dried, granulated, or as a powder. It's one of the more "savory" super foods. It can be added to savory smoothies, soups, or used for flavoring in your salad. Goji Berries taste like a cross between a cranberry and a cherry. They're sweet with a little tartness. These can be easily added to smoothies or any number of raw desserts for both nutrients and flavor!
